Visa's Stablecoin Payout Pilot: A New Paradigm for Money Movement
Visa's pilot, announced at Web Summit 2025, leverages its Visa Direct service to enable businesses to send USD-backed stablecoin payments directly to recipients' digital wallets. This eliminates the delays and friction of traditional banking systems, allowing freelancers and gig workers to access their funds instantly, regardless of geographic location, according to a Visa Unveils Game-Changing Stablecoin Payout Pilot for Global Freelancers report. By funding payouts in fiat while enabling recipients to receive stablecoins like USDCUSDC--, Visa bridges the gap between legacy finance and blockchain, offering a hybrid solution that prioritizes speed, transparency, and compliance, as noted in a Visa Inc. Announces Pilot For Payouts In Stablecoins Nasdaq article.
The pilot's focus on financial inclusion is particularly compelling. In regions with unstable currencies or underdeveloped banking infrastructure, stablecoins provide a reliable alternative. For example, a freelance developer in Nigeria or a content creator in Argentina can now receive payments without worrying about currency devaluation or cross-border fees, as the Visa Unveils Game-Changing Stablecoin Payout Pilot for Global Freelancers report explains. Visa's blockchain-based system also ensures auditability, with each transaction permanently recorded on the ledger-a critical feature for regulatory compliance and trust-building, the Visa Unveils Game-Changing Stablecoin Payout Pilot for Global Freelancers report notes.

Regulatory Clarity and the Path to Mainstream Adoption
A common concern for institutional investors is regulatory uncertainty. However, Visa's pilot-designed with compliance at its core-demonstrates that stablecoins can coexist with regulatory frameworks. The use of blockchain for auditability and the involvement of custodians like Apex Group and Bridge (Stripe's subsidiary) are setting precedents for how stablecoins can meet compliance standards, the Chainlink and Apex Group Advance Institutional-Grade Stablecoin Infrastructure in Support of the Bermuda Monetary Authority's Embedded Supervision Initiative report notes. As more governments and central banks adopt embedded supervision models (e.g., Bermuda's initiative), the path to mainstream adoption becomes clearer, the Chainlink and Apex Group Advance Institutional-Grade Stablecoin Infrastructure in Support of the Bermuda Monetary Authority's Embedded Supervision Initiative report adds.
